In this special episode recorded live at Graham Sessions, Jimmy talks with clinic owner Mike Reing and Marymount University DPT Dean Skye Donovan about what’s broken in the profession — and what it’ll take to fix it.

You’ll hear:

  • Why clinic owners are frustrated with declining reimbursement
  • How to actually hire and retain new grads
  • The divide (and opportunity) between academics and business
  • What PT education needs to teach that it currently doesn’t
  • Why optimism still matters — and how to find it

Whether you’re a student, academic, or clinic owner, this conversation hits on the real tension — and the real possibilities — in PT today.
